Join BOLD and bring your Formula Student journey to life in cutting-edge projects.We're on the lookout for passionate Formula Student graduates who are ready to put their engineering skills to work on real projects in Formula 1, motorsport, aerospace, automotive, and electrification.Our Formula Student Graduate Program is tailored to give you the best possible start to your career, combining an initial structured training period with hands‑on experience on real engineering projects. Whether you're passionate about composite design, battery design, or mechanical engineering — this is your opportunity to contribute to cutting‑edge projects and accelerate your development in one of the most dynamic engineering environments in Europe.About BOLDAt BOLD, we combine expertise from automotive, aerospace, motorsport, defence and aviation, with a shared vision of delivering bold, innovative, high-performance solutions to our clients.Our Team Is Diverse, International, And Driven By Purpose. We Work Fast, Challenge The Norm, And Deliver With Passion.Our Two Engineering DivisionsApplied Engineering: Full-cycle product design and development for Formula 1, motorsport and high-performance automotive.Electrification: R&D and industrialisation of high-end battery systems, from concept to series production.All our roles are based at our HQ in Barcelona, and we welcome talent from all over the world.WHAT CAN BOLD OFFER YOU?At BOLD, we don’t just hire junior engineers — we empower future leaders in engineering.From day one, you’ll work alongside senior professionals on live projects for top-tier clients. You’ll have real responsibility, real impact, and the opportunity to develop your skills in a collaborative, high-performance environment.We Offer YouA fast-track to becoming a world-class engineer in motorsport, Formula 1, and aerospace.Daily exposure to multidisciplinary teams and hands‑on experience from concept to product.An initial training period combined with real project experience, designed to accelerate your technical and professional development.Access to our two core divisions:Applied Engineering: focused on end-to-end product development for high-performance vehicles.Electrification: specialised in the design and development of high-performance battery systems.The chance to be part of an international, talented team working with leading clients across Europe.Clear growth opportunities and mentorship from experts in your area.An inspiring workplace in Barcelona, one of Europe’s top innovation hubs.Minimum RequirementsTo be considered for the program, candidates should meet the following criteria:Currently in the final year of your degree or recently graduated in an engineering-related field.At least two seasons of Formula Student experience.Team leader or head of department experience is desirable.Participation in scrutineering, design, cost, or business plan events is a plus.A strong passion for motorsport and having genuinely enjoyed the Formula Student experience.Demonstrable contribution to the project — whether through hands‑on manufacturing, technical development, or software application.Possible Roles For Formula StudentMechanical Design Engineer – Concept, 3D/2D design, DFM using CAD tools.Composite Design Engineer – Composite part development from concept to manufacturing.Aero Surface Design Engineer – Translate CFD input into complex surface models.
